WebJan 9, 2024 · The 15-year exemption counts against the lifetime CGT cap before other small business CGT concessions are applied. The exemption allows the capital gain received from the sale or disposal of a CGT small business asset to be disregarded if it has been owned by the small business for at least 15-years. WebFor the 15 year exemption to apply the individual taxpayer or the significant individual of the company or trust must be 55 years old at the time of the CGT event. This requirement is … WebJul 18, 2024 · As an example, assume that a unit trust realises a capital gain of $1,000,000 on the disposal of a CGT asset (capital proceeds of $1,300,000 less cost base of $300,000) that the gain is entirely disregarded under the small business 15 year exemption.
